The Oregon Coast Aquarium , which is home to over 500 species of animals in both indoor and outdoor exhibits (it's also the former home of Keiko, the movie star Orca). This year, hang out with crustaceans at <i>Claws!</i>, a colorful, fascinating exhibit that explores the adaptations and remarkable diversity of crabs, lobsters, shrimp, isopods and copepods. This aquarium is most famous for being (for a short time) the home of Keiko, the world's most famous whale that was the star in the "Free Willy" movies (talk about whales migrating a lot: Keiko was born somewhere near Iceland, captured, brought to Canada, sold to a marine park in Mexico, rescued from terrible living condistions, brought to Newport to recover and then flown to Iceland to be released into freedom again. Looks like Keiko spend more time on airplanes than in the ocean). As the whale has been release there is no more Keiko here but it is still worth a visit as this is a small but nicely done aquarium If you visit with children check out the webpage for behind the scene's tour and the "Sleep with the sharks" events where children can overnight in the aquarium.
